    Just found out today that the 2008 Tacomas will have $500 rebate starting 0n 11-02-2007. Good thing I have not agreed to a purchase yet. The salesman did not say how long the REBATE is good for, but it will be good for me when I purchase mine sometime next week.

    Also, the salesman informed me that the Sales tax on the truck does not factor in the REBATE for calculating sales tax as the most states consider the rebate as "CUSTOMER CASH" and as such it gets applied after the sales tax has been calculated.

    This is what I mean. For example:

    If the truck cost $10,000, 6% Sales tax (PA case) would be $600.00. So the truck cost w/tax would be $10,600.00 minus the $500 rebate which brings the cost to $10,100. Not the $10,070 as shown below.

    Vehicle Price $10,000
    Less Rebate -$500
    Sub Total $9,500
    6% tax == $570
    Total = $10,070.00
